By the end of the upcoming weekend the frost and freeze conditions from earlier in the week will feel long gone. Highs on Friday warm to around 70 then we stay in the 70s for at least five days. Sunday and Monday have trended much warmer with a chance at 80 both days! Monday's record high is 84 degrees so we will be on record watch that day!
In addition to the warmth for the weekend, both Saturday and Sunday will have a bit of a breeze and also the return of a few clouds. Still mostly sunny on Saturday then a mix of sun and clouds on Sunday.
The warmth is going to continue for the foreseeable future with the Climate Prediction Center giving Wisconsin a 60% chance for seeing above average temperatures over the next two weeks through Halloween! Average highs towards the end of the month are in the upper 50s but 60s will be more likely!
